- W4382797028 abstract "Aflatoxin (AF) is the most crucial problem in the poultry industry, feed contaminants lead to toxicity. This study aims to evaluate the effects of synthetic silver nanoparticles mediated by plant extract on the histopathological alteration in broilers treated with AF. Forty-five chicks were divided randomly into three groups: the control group, the second group of chicks were treated with aflatoxin at a concentration of 70 part per million rations for 21 days, the third group of chicks was treated with AF 70 ppm, and silver nanoparticles 150 ppm. Aflatoxin concentration significantly declines in the ratio of the third group 1.86 ppm in comparison to the second group 1.91 ppm. Histopathological examination in the liver of broilers infected with aflatoxicosis revealed vascular disturbances involving congestion of the central vein, recent thrombus formation, and dilatation of sinusoid with the cell adaptation mainly hyperplasia of epithelial cells lining the bile duct, and this considers pathognomic lesion of aflatoxicosis and hepatic necrosis. The silver nanoparticles exhibit a tissue protective role against aflatoxin, improving the histopathological architecture. The I See an Inside method is a good tool for statistical histopathological analysis, which revealed significant elevation in the score of liver alteration in the second group in contrast to the third and first groups. The study concludes that silver nanoparticles can adsorbent the aflatoxin and reduce its deleterious toxic effect, and ISI is one of the vital techniques for detecting toxic effects in variable parts of the liver." @default.
